Когда вы используете Microsoft Print to PDF для печати в PDF-файл, после выполнения команды «Печать» ничего не может произойти. Или Microsoft Print to PDF может печатать только в файл .PRN, даже если на странице свойств принтера не установлен флажок «Печать в файл». В этом посте рассказывается, почему это происходит и как это исправить.if(typeof __ez_fad_position!=’undefined’){__ez_fad_position(‘div-gpt-ad-winhelponline_com-medrectangle-3-0′)};if(typeof __ez_fad_position!=’undefined’){__ez_fad_position(‘div-gpt-ad-winhelponline_com-box-3-0’)};
Причина
Microsoft Print to PDF может печатать в файл .PRN (или ничего не делать), если вы удалили Microsoft Print to PDF, а затем установили его вручную с помощью мастера добавления принтера, указав неправильный порт. Microsoft Print в PDF не будет работать, если вы выберете LPT1 (в качестве порта по умолчанию в мастере «Добавить принтер») или ФАЙЛ: (Печать в файл) в списке Порты. Для Microsoft Print в PDF, ПОРТПРОМПТ: — правильная настройка порта.
Сведения о порте можно проверить в свойствах принтера на вкладке «Порты». В качестве альтернативы, выполнение следующей команды (из диалогового окна «Выполнить») отобразит конфигурацию принтера.
RUNDLL32.EXE PRINTUI.DLL, PrintUIEntry / Xg / n «Microsoft Print to PDF»
В приведенном выше диалоговом окне показано, что неправильный порт (LPT1) был выбран при добавлении MS Print в PDF.if(typeof __ez_fad_position!=’undefined’){__ez_fad_position(‘div-gpt-ad-winhelponline_com-box-4-0’)};
Возникла ошибка?
Вы видите одну из следующих ошибок при запуске диалогового окна интерфейса принтера, указанного выше?
if(typeof __ez_fad_position!=’undefined’){__ez_fad_position(‘div-gpt-ad-winhelponline_com-medrectangle-4-0’)};
Не удалось завершить операцию (ошибка 0x00000709). Дважды проверьте имя принтера и убедитесь, что принтер подключен к сети.
(или)
Аргументы недействительны.
Вышеупомянутое может произойти, если вы неправильно введете аргументы командной строки или случайно оставите пробел после косой черты — например, / Xg вместо того / Xgif(typeof __ez_fad_position!=’undefined’){__ez_fad_position(‘div-gpt-ad-winhelponline_com-large-leaderboard-2-0’)};
Кроме того, заключите имя принтера в обычные двойные кавычки («»). Использование фигурных или типографских кавычек (“”) будет регистрировать первое сообщение об ошибке.
Он должен выглядеть так, как показано ниже, это настройка по умолчанию.
Имя принтера: Microsoft Print в PDF ShareName: (null) Имя порта: ПОРТПРОМПТ: Имя драйвера: Microsoft Print To PDF Комментарий: (null) Расположение: (null) SepFile: (ноль) Процессор печати: winprint Тип данных: RAW Параметры: (null) Атрибуты: Приоритет: 1 DefaultPriority: 0 StartTime: 0 До времени: 0 Статус: <> ClientSideRender: Включено
Решение
Метод 1: переустановите Microsoft Print в PDF
Чтобы решить эту проблему, воспользуйтесь одним из способов, описанных в статье «Восстановление Microsoft Print в PDF после его случайного удаления», чтобы переустановить Microsoft Print в PDF.
Метод 2: установите правильный порт в свойствах принтера
- Щелкните правой кнопкой мыши Пуск, выберите Панель управления.
- В списке выберите Устройства и принтеры.
- Щелкните правой кнопкой мыши Microsoft Print to PDF и выберите Свойства принтера.
- Щелкните вкладку Порты.
Если указано LPT1, Microsoft Print to PDF ничего не сделает, если вы введете команду «Печать». И если выбран ФАЙЛ: (Печать в файл), вместо этого он будет печатать только в файл .PRN.
- Прокрутите вниз, пока не увидите PORTPROMPT: Local Port, и установите флажок. (Узнайте, что такое ПОРТПРОМПТ)
- Щелкните ОК. Посмотрите, сможете ли вы печатать с помощью Microsoft Print to PDF.